    Hey BestBuy12,

    Yeah, you can try the cap fix. The one you want is 47.0 uf 35 volts. You solder the positive end to K and the negative to alternate ground. You can look at the schematics for the D2pro to find the ground that it uses. The cap can fix a timing issue known with some D2C Wii's. Are you seeing a solid red light on the Wasabi? That could indicate a timing issue and the cap could fix it.
